What is the purpose of a postnuptial agreement?

A postnuptial agreement serves to clarify the rights and responsibilities of each spouse regarding property and assets acquired after marriage. Unlike a divorce agreement, which is enacted when a couple separates, a postnuptial arrangement is entered into voluntarily, often to provide assurance during challenging times.
  • Postnuptial agreements outline the division of assets and obligations, helping couples navigate financial matters amicably.
  • Unlike divorce agreements, a postnuptial agreement is created while couples are still married, intending to govern financial issues during marriage.
  • Couples may choose postnuptial agreements to protect assets, clarify financial roles, or address specific concerns such as debts or inheritances.

What to include in a postnuptial agreement?

Essential components of a postnuptial agreement include clear delineation of separate and marital property, along with any financial obligations such as debts and child support. It's vital to acknowledge what cannot be included, such as child custody arrangements or provisions that violate state laws, to ensure the agreement is enforceable.
  • This includes asset division, ownership of real estate, business interests, and any pre-existing debts or liabilities.
  • Certain matters, like child custody and marital responsibilities, cannot be addressed in a postnuptial agreement.
  • Full financial transparency is necessary for both parties, including disclosing income, assets, debts, and any relevant financial documents.

Are postnuptial agreements enforceable in different states?

The enforceability of postnuptial agreements can vary significantly from state to state, with specific legal requirements that must be met for the agreement to hold up in court. Couples should be aware of these state-specific variations and pitfalls, such as failing to have the document properly notarized or signed under duress, which can jeopardize the agreement's validity.
  • Regulations can change based on where you live, with some states requiring signatures to be notarized or witnesses to be present.
  • Many states mandate that postnuptial agreements be fair, made voluntarily, and fully understood by both spouses at the time of signing.
  • Common issues include inadequate financial disclosures, lack of independent legal counsel, or agreements made under pressure.

How long after marriage can couples draft a postnuptial agreement?

Couples can draft a postnuptial agreement at any point during their marriage, although drafting it sooner rather than later is advisable. Timing can affect the legal enforceability of the agreement; for instance, waiting until after significant financial changes may lead to complications regarding transparency or intentions.
  • There is no strict timeline, but couples should consider creating the agreement sooner to address concerns proactively.
  • Timing can significantly affect the agreement’s enforceability; earlier agreements may be viewed more favorably by courts.
  • Delaying the drafting process may lead to misunderstandings or complications during disputes, affecting legal outcomes.

What are the pros and cons of postnuptial agreements?

Postnuptial agreements offer several benefits, including financial clarity and reducing potential conflicts. However, they can also raise concerns about trust and emotional implications, requiring a careful conversation between partners to ensure mutual understanding and acceptance.
  • Postnuptial agreements provide a safety net for previously acquired assets, promote transparency, and reduce misunderstandings about financial obligations.
  • Discussing the need for a postnuptial can be emotionally challenging and may create tension between partners if not approached sensitively.
  • Open communication about each partner's fears and concerns can cultivate a healthier dialogue and lead to a better agreement.
